Innovation in the Supply Chain’s Last Mile

Enterra Insights

Increased e-commerce sales during the pandemic brought last mile logistics into the limelight. The “last mile” is an umbrella term under which all of the processes involved in the delivery of ordered goods to the consumer rest. The staff at GlobalTranz notes, “Last mile logistics is among the most misunderstood parts of transportation networks.

Finding Focus in the Fight Against Inflation

BlueYonder

The 1970s are known for a lot more than Star Wars and pet rocks. The era is also known for supply-side economic shocks, low growth and high inflation. The parallels with today’s situation are uncanny. Prolonged supply chain disruption and high energy costs have pushed inflation in advanced economies to levels not seen for a generation. And while the rates of inflation around the world differ by country, the trend is clear: global inflation has returned.
